    Easy access: ***** Boat traffic: ***** (not a lot)…read moreWater quality: ***** Free access: ***** Lower Nemahbin Lake is located in Waukesha County in the Village of Summit. This review is for the lake in general for kayaking or paddle boarding. We have been kayaking and paddle boarding for three years now and been to 6 different lakes. I've lived on Okauchee Lake and grew up boating on many of these lake. The public access is down Sugar Island Road just off of I94 provides quick and easy access to the lake which is a bonus. Parking is limited but many cars don't seem to follow the signs which limits 10 cars to the parking lot. Without DNR manning and charging people this will happen. Still plenty of room to unload your gear and a short 100 feet walk or so to the kayak launch area with a short 20 feet pier. There is a public launch for boats but is for small fishing boats as it is a shallow launch and very shallow water for a long way past the island. The shallow water way has a sandy bottom so very little to no weeds and warmer water. Lower Nemahbin Lake is a 239 acre lake located in Waukesha County. It has a maximum depth of 36 feet. Visitors have access to the lake from a public boat landing. Fish include Panfish, Largemouth Bass, Smallmouth Bass, Northern Pike and Walleye. Overall a Great Lake to kayak, canoe or paddle boarding.
